Portál AbcLinuxu, 1. května 2025 09:16

atmelwlandriver protě nejde zkompilovat

19.12.2005 10:36 | Přečteno: 2043× | Strasti

S velkou pompou jsem si pořídil wi-fi klienta SMC 2662W-AR a zkusil jsem ho rozchodit. Stáhnul jsem si CVS verzi atmelwlandriver a následoval instalační proceduru, která je opravdu jednoduchá: make a make install.

Jenže končím u ...

[root@srotik atmelwlandriver]# make usb
Building usbvnetr
        Debug
make[1]: Entering directory `/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ug'
make[2]: Entering directory `/usr/src/linux-2.6.14'

  WARNING: Symbol version dump /usr/src/linux-2.6.14/Module.symvers
           is missing; modules will have no dependencies and modversions.

  CC [M]  /op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.o
/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.c: In function ‘VNetGetSystemTime’:
/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.c:846: error: invalid lvalue in assignment
/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.c: In function ‘usb_vnet_disconnect’:
/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.c:2265: error: ‘URB_ASYNC_UNLINK’ undeclared (first use in this function)
/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.c:2265: error: (Each undeclared identifier is reported only once
/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.c:2265: error: for each function it appears in.)
make[3]: *** [/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ug/vnetusba.o] Error 1
make[2]: *** [_module_/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ug] Error 2
make[2]: Leaving directory `/usr/src/linux-2.6.14'
make[1]: *** [all] Error 2
make[1]: Leaving directory `/opt/compile/atmelwlandriver/cvs/atmelwlandriver/objs/usbvnetr/debug'
make: *** [usbvnetr] Error 2

Zkoušel jsem kde co, hledal jsem, ale nic. Ted to ale vypadá docela dobře. Našel jsem zdrojový RPM balík atmelwlandriver pro Berry Linux (LiveCD distribuce Linuxu, založená na Fedora Core 4) a ten nakonec proběhl (musel jsem tedy ještě napsat make scripts v rozbalených zdrojácích jádra :-). Jen jsem zjistil, že jsem si udělal balíček s moduly pro PCMCIA a ne USB ;-)

Jenže USB modul mi stále končí na chybě...

/usr/src/redhat/BUILD/atmelwlandriver/objs/usbvnetr/debug/rx.c: In function ‘MgmtFrameProcessing’:
/usr/src/redhat/BUILD/atmelwlandriver/objs/usbvnetr/debug/rx.c:753: error: invalid lvalue in assignment

Což je chyba, se kterou si neumím poradit (a ani další).

Jedinou mojí radostí je, že se mi ho nepodařilo rozchodit ani pod Windows s originálními ovladači :-)

       

Hodnocení: -

zatím nehodnoceno
        špatnédobré        

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

Komentáře

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ře. , Tisk

Vložit další komentář

19.12.2005 11:23 Robert Krátký | skóre: 94 | blog: Robertův bloček
Rozbalit Rozbalit vše Re: atmelwlandriver protě nejde zkompilovat
Odpovědět | Sbalit | Link | Blokovat | Admin
Nechtěl jsi to dát spíše do diskuzního fóra (i když - uznávám - otázku tam nikde žádnou vyslovenou nevidím...)?

Btw, ten tag PRE v zápisu nedělá v kombinaci s dlouhými řádky dobrotu...
xpj avatar 19.12.2005 11:30 xpj | skóre: 22 | blog: Malé linuxové radosti... a strasti | Řevnice
Rozbalit Rozbalit vše Re: atmelwlandriver protě nejde zkompilovat
Nechtěl jsi to dát spíše do diskuzního fóra (i když - uznávám - otázku tam nikde žádnou vyslovenou nevidím...)?

Btw, ten tag PRE v zápisu nedělá v kombinaci s dlouhými řádky dobrotu...
ad 1) To jsem si právě napsal do popisu blogu. Kdybych měl opravdu otázku (tj. nebyl bych to schopen a ochoten řešit a chtěl bych pomoc ostatních), tak to určitě do diskuse dám :-)

ad 2) Kdyby šlo nastavit overflow:auto na PRE (nebo CODE) tak to udělám :-)
21.12.2005 12:56 Knespl
Rozbalit Rozbalit vše Re: atmelwlandriver protě nejde zkompilovat
Odpovědět | Sbalit | Link | Blokovat | Admin
Zkuste toto, par hodin jsem hledal a NASEL!

http://sourceforge.net/mailarchive/forum.php?thread_id=9154993&forum_id=11300

ucar
xpj avatar 24.12.2005 14:54 xpj | skóre: 22 | blog: Malé linuxové radosti... a strasti | Řevnice
Rozbalit Rozbalit vše Re: atmelwlandriver protě nejde zkompilovat
Díky, zkusím...

Založit nové vláknoNahoru

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.